Description Rice plants at the 5-leaf-stage were encased in transparent plastic cylinders (70 cm x 15 cm) and 20 adult white-backed planthopper (Sogatella furcifera Horváth) males per plant were released in the cylinder. Control plants were put in transparent plastic cylinders without insects. After 24 h, all plants were removed from the cylinders and all insects were removed from the rice plants. Fourth and fifth leaf blades infested with or without insects were collected and frozen in liquid nitrogen. Leaves were collected from three rice plants with or without insects. Then we pooled leaves from multiple plants as the source of RNA. The frozen stored leaves were ground in liquid nitrogen thoroughly with a pestle. Total RNA was extracted from the powder of leaves using Trizol.
Data processing The TIFF image was used to extract raw and processed data using Agilent’s Feature Extraction software ver 8.1.1.1. Raw result of data processing with Agilent’s Feature Extraction software was provided as Supplementary text file.
